As far as Section 351(2) and 352 of Bhartiya Nyaya Sanhita, 2023 (BNS) are concerned, the said offences are not cognizable. The only question that arises for consideration is, whether Section 329 (4) of the BNS is made out in the facts, considering that there is civil suit with respect to the property in question between the parties.
